THERMOSETTING POWDER COATING COMPOSITIONS HAVING LOWER CHALK-FREE TEMPERATURE
20210363357 · 2021-11-25 ·

The invention relates to thermosetting powder coating compositions as these are disclosed herein. The compositions comprise A) unsaturated resin(s) comprising ethylenic unsaturations selected from the group consisting of polyester resins, polyurethanes, epoxy resins, polyamides, polyesteramides, polycarbonates, polyureas and mixtures thereof; and B) curing agent(s) selected from the group consisting of certain vinyl urethanes, vinyl functionalized urethane resins and mixtures thereof; and C) thermal radical initiator(s) selected from the group consisting of organic peroxides, azo compounds, and mixtures thereof; and D) co-initiator(s) selected from the group consisting of certain onium compounds, sulpho-compounds, and mixtures thereof; and E) inhibitor(s) selected from the group consisting of phenolic compounds, stable radicals, catechols, phenothiazines, hydroquinones, benzoquinones and mixtures thereof. Dispersing Resin, Universal Color Paste Used for Impregnating Coating and Preparation Method Therefor
20210363292 · 2021-11-25 ·

The present application relates to a dispersing resin, a universal color paste used for impregnating coating, and a preparation method therefor. The dispersing resin is prepared from a raw material including: diol, polyol, aromatic dicarboxylic acid, anhydride, maleic anhydride, polymerization inhibitor, reactive diluent, and azeotropic solvent.

COMPOSITE PAINT OF PROJECTION SCREEN AND PREPARATION METHOD FOR PROJECTION SCREEN
20220017756 · 2022-01-20 ·

Combined coating of a projection screen, comprising light-absorbing coating and reflective coating. The light-absorbing coating comprises 28-32 parts by weight of acrylate, 28-32 parts by weight of reactive diluent, 1-3 parts by weight of photoinitiator, 1-3 parts by weight of black pigment, 20-28 parts by weight of solvent, and 1-5 parts by weight of promoter. The reflective coating comprises 28-32 parts by weight of acrylate, 28-32 parts by weight of reactive diluent, 1-3 parts by weight of photoinitiator, 18-23 parts by weight of aluminum silver powder, 26-32 parts by weight of solvent and 1-5 parts by weight of promoter.

3D PRINTING OF BIOMEDICAL IMPLANTS

Provided herein are methods, compositions, devices, and systems for the 3D printing of biomedical implants. In particular, methods and systems are provided for 3D printing of biomedical devices (e.g., endovascular stents) using photo-curable biomaterial inks (e.g., or methacrylated poly(diol citrate)).

FUNCTIONAL POLYESTER AND METHOD OF PRODUCING THE SAME

There is described a method for the production of a functional polyester having functional group X. The method comprises the step of melt blending a composition comprising (i) a high number average molecular weight (Mn) polyester having a Mn of ≥6,000 Da; and (ii) a functional compound comprising functional group Y which may be the same as functional group X or be different to functional group X but be operable to form functional group X in the functional polyester. The composition is melt blended such that the high Mn polyester and the functional compound react to produce the functional polyester. The high Mn polyester has a Mn that is higher than the Mn of the functional compound. The present invention extends to functional polyesters produced by the method; aqueous, solventborne and powder coating compositions containing the functional polyester, and articles coated with the said coating compositions.
